Bar Jai-Ca

Bar Jai-Ca is one of Barceloneta’s enduring neighborhood tapas institutions, known for a high-volume room, seafood-leaning small plates, and an atmosphere that still feels tied to the old fishing-quarter identity of the area. It is not polished in the fine-dining sense, but that is part of its relevance: the bar remains popular because it delivers recognizable local energy, fast-moving service, and classic tapas habits in a district where those details matter.
